Bagua Insight
Data from OpenRouter over the past quarter confirms a seismic shift: Open Source Software (OSS) models have officially eclipsed proprietary models in market share, signaling a fundamental pivot in the GenAI landscape from “Model-as-a-Service” to “Infrastructure-as-a-Service.”
- ▶ The Triumph of Efficiency and Sovereignty: Developers are aggressively migrating away from expensive, opaque proprietary APIs, favoring open-weight models that offer superior cost-efficiency and data sovereignty.
- ▶ Erosion of the Moat: The proprietary “moat” is drying up. As open models reach parity with top-tier closed models in general-purpose tasks, the incentive to pay the “closed-source premium” is rapidly diminishing.
